The best time to visit Magnolia Beach is during the spring (March to May) and fall (September to November) months.During spring, the weather is pleasantly warm, with average temperatures ranging from the low 70s to mid-80s Fahrenheit. This period avoids the intense heat and humidity of summer, making it ideal for enjoying outdoor activities like fishing, kayaking, and walks along the shell-laden beach. Families appreciate the comfortable conditions for children to play without overheating.Fall also offers agreeable weather, with temperatures similar to spring, typically in the 70s and 80s. The Gulf waters remain warm enough for swimming into October, and the crowds from the summer season have thinned out, offering a more tranquil experience. This time of year is excellent for couples seeking a peaceful getaway and for birdwatching, as many migratory species pass through the area.While summer offers the warmest water temperatures, it also brings high humidity, more significant crowds, and the possibility of tropical weather disturbances.
